About The Position

As a software quality assurance analyst lead, you will define and institute software quality assurance processes and controls, lead testing activities throughout the software application development lifecycle, and guide teams in delivering technology solutions that meet quality standards and production release timeframes. You will provide leadership, mentorship, education, and consultation on quality assurance practices, methodologies, governance, and release readiness.

Responsibilities

  • Lead quality control and test management - Establish test priorities, coordinate testing activities, participate in requirements and design reviews, and oversee the development and execution of test requirements, plans, scenarios, cases, and scripts.
  • Drive quality management and governance - Plan and oversee quality assurance practices and controls across multiple projects, releases, and production support activities; define best practices; and improve processes and procedures.
  • Advance functional and technical testing capabilities - Manage complex testing processes, assess release testing scope, maintain manual and automated regression test suites, and research new testing methods and tools, including automation, load, and performance testing.
  • Guide delivery across the software lifecycle - Partner with technology and business teams to establish scope, gather meaningful requirements, identify testing needs and risks, and ensure quality standards and production deadlines are met.
  • Provide leadership, consultation, and mentorship - Direct and mentor quality assurance analysts and other testing contributors, communicate progress and recommendations, facilitate project and release reviews, and support consistent quality management and controls.
